In a move that has sparked speculation among onchain analysts, Erik Voorhees, the founder of Shapeshift, appears to be quietly accumulating a significant amount of Ethereum (ETH). According to blockchain data reviewed by onchain trackers, Voorhees has reportedly acquired nearly 25,000 ETH over the weekend, valued at approximately $56.5 million, though the activity has not been publicly confirmed by Voorhees himself.
The Quiet Accumulation
While the crypto community often thrives on transparency and public discourse, this latest move by Voorhees is notably discreet. Onchain analysts have pieced together the transaction details from public blockchain data, which shows a series of transfers totaling the substantial ETH amount. This kind of stealthy accumulation is not uncommon among seasoned crypto veterans, who often prefer to keep their strategies under wraps to avoid market manipulation.
